The mixed number 61 6/7 written as an improper fraction is 433/7
To turn the mixed number 61 6/7 into an improper fraction, use these simple steps:
First, multiply the whole number by the denominator of the fractional part: 61 × 7 = 427.
After that, add the result to the numerator of the fractional part: 427 + 6 = 433.
Next, Write the sum of the previous step on the original denominator: 433/7.
This means that 61 6/7, as an improper fraction, equals 433/7.
